概括
了解气象干旱 (MD) 如何影响河流流和底流是水资源管理的关键. 这项研究表明,干旱影响因季节性和盆地而异,受基础流量指数 (BFI) 的影响,有助于干旱缓解工作.
科学领域:
- 水文学的水文学
- 水资源管理 水资源管理
- 环境科学 环境科学
背景情况:
- 流水和基流是水资源管理的关键组成部分.
- 了解气象干旱对这些水文元素的影响,对于制定有效的抗干旱战略至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 定义流水和基流对威河流域气象干旱 (MD) 的反应.
- 分析干旱应对特征的空间和季节差异.
- 调查基流指数 (BFI) 在干旱传播中的作用.
主要方法:
- 估计每周的皮尔森相关系数和流出/基流和MD之间的相互信息分数.
- 确定流出/基流到MD的最佳响应时间.
- 讨论响应特征的空间和季节性变化.
- 介绍基本流量指数 (BFI) 以解释干旱传播.
主要成果:
- 由于独特的盆地属性,MD向流水和基流的过渡序列因子盆地而异.
- 流水对MD的反应显示出显著的季节性和水文周期性,在夏季/秋季 (潮季) 较快,较强,在冬季/春季 (干季) 较弱.
- 基本流量指数 (BFI) 有效地解释了盆地和季节间反应时间的变化,表明其在确定干旱传播速度方面的实用性.
结论:
- 该研究阐明了下水过程对气象干旱的反应特征.
- 它增强了对干旱传播机制的理解,这对于减轻与干旱有关的危险至关重要.
- 基础流量指数 (BFI) 作为评估干旱传播速度和对水文系统影响的有价值指标.

In argentometric precipitation titrations, endpoints can be detected visually by the Mohr, Volhard, and Fajans methods. In the Mohr method, adding a soluble chromate indicator gives an initial yellow color to the analyte solution. As the titrant is added, the first excess of silver ions forms a red silver chromate precipitate, marking the endpoint. The solution pH should be maintained at about 8 by adding solid CaCO3.

Precipitation and coprecipitation methods can be used to separate a mixture of ions in a solution. In qualitative inorganic analysis, ions that form sparingly soluble precipitates with the same reagent are separated based on the differences in solubility products. For example, consider the separation of Cu(II) and Fe(II) ions by precipitation as insoluble sulfides.
